Khaled Ridgeway
Celebrating the vibrancy of storytelling through cinema, Khaled Ridgeway, born in 1970 in Cairo, Egypt, has been an active director since the mid-1990s. Known best for his unique blend of drama and documentary genres, his most acclaimed works include "Under the Cairo Sky" and "The Nile's Whisper," with the latter earning him substantial recognition at regional film festivals. His authorial style often reflects the socio-political landscape of his homeland, creating a captivating blend of narrative and reality that leaves the viewers pondering.
